Caliber Collision Centers Opens New Texas Shop

Dec. 10, 2013

Dec. 10, 2013—Caliber Collision Centers has expanded its reach with the acquisition of Temple Collision in Temple, Texas, the company announced on Monday.

“Today’s opening of our new Temple center increases our total locations in the Texas market to 57 as we continue to grow organically and through strategic acquisitions across the western U.S.,” said Steve Grimshaw, Caliber Collision Centers’ CEO.

This most recent acquisition puts the tally of new Caliber locations this year to 36, and total shops in the country to 158.
